About Afghanistan International Bank

Afghanistan International Bank (Incorporated in March 2004) is the first private bank in the country promoted by Asian Development Bank (ADB) and some of the prominent business houses of the country headquartered at Kabul. Within 15 years of commencing business the Bank has grown rapidly throughout the country. AIB believes in developing its people through continuous investment in training and giving larger opportunities to those who grow with the bank. With professional management team ensuring high standards of corporate governance and a professional work environment where every manager is committed to train and develop his people is what makes AIB an employer of choice.

Job Summary

Designing, implementing, monitoring and managing the local and wide area networks to ensure maximum uptime for users. This includes designing system configurations, documenting and managing the installation of a new network, and maintaining and upgrading existing systems as necessary, and resolving issues that Helpdesk have escalated.

Duties & Responsibilities

1.      Designing and implementing new network solutions and/or improving network efficiency

2.      Installing, configuring and supporting network equipment including routers, proxy servers, switches, WAN accelerators, DNS and DHCP

3.      Procuring network equipment and managing vendors involved with network installation

4.      Configuring firewalls, routing and switching to maximize network efficiency and security

5.      Maximizing network performance through ongoing monitoring and troubleshooting

6.      Arranging scheduled upgrades

7.      Investigating faults in the network

8.      Updating network equipment to the latest firmware releases

9.      Reporting network status to key stakeholders

10.  Resolve issues that Helpdesk have escalated within service levels.

11.  Ensure network security and connectivity.

12.  Monitor network performance (availability, utilization, throughput, goodput, and latency) and test for weaknesses.

13.  Create, oversee and test security measures (e.g. access authentication and disaster recovery).

14.  Maintain complete technical documentation.

15.  Suggest improvements to network performance, capacity and scalability.
